`

mysql binlog系列(二)----java解析binlog

 
阅读更多

mysql binlog系列(二)----java解析binlog

https://blog.csdn.net/ouyang111222/article/details/50383222

分享到:
评论

相关推荐

    基于 mysql-binlog-connector-java 实现增量数据的收集.zip

    `mysql-binlog-connector-java` 是一个用于读取 MySQL 二进制日志(binlog)的Java库,它可以帮助开发者实现实时的数据复制、数据同步以及增量数据收集。在本项目中,我们将深入探讨如何利用这个库来实现这一功能。 ...

    mysql-binlog-connector-java:mysql-binlog-connector-java

    mysql-binlog-connector-java MySQL Binary Log连接器。 最初,项目是作为的分支开始的,但最终作为完整的重写而结束。 主要差异/特征: 自动binlog文件名/位置解析 可恢复的断开连接 可插拔故障转移策略 JMX暴露...

    springboot-binlog:基于 mysql-binlog-connector-java 实现增量数据的收集

    `springboot-binlog`项目就是针对这一需求的一个解决方案,它利用`mysql-binlog-connector-java`库来实现MySQL数据库的增量数据捕获。以下是对该项目及相关技术的详细解释。 ### SpringBoot与MySQL Binlog **...

    mysql-binlog-connector-java:MySQL二进制日志连接器

    mysql-binlog-connector-java 注意:该存储库不再维护。 我建议迁移到 。 MySQL Binary Log连接器。 最初,项目是作为的分支开始的,但最终作为完整的重写而结束。 主要差异/特征: 自动binlog文件名/位置| GTID...

    Pulsar集群 监听mysql8的binlog java代码

    2. **MySQL Binlog**:MySQL的二进制日志(Binlog)记录了所有更改数据库的数据操作,如INSERT、UPDATE和DELETE等。它是实现数据复制和恢复的重要手段,也是实时同步数据的基础。 3. **Debezium**:Debezium是一个...

    mysql-binlog

    mysql-binlog-connector-java MySQL Binary Log连接器。 最初,项目是作为的分支开始的,但最终作为完整的重写而结束。 主要差异/特征: 自动binlog文件名/位置解析 可恢复的断开连接 可插拔故障转移策略 JMX暴露...

    分析 MySQL 的 binlog 日志的工具

    此外,还有一些开源项目如`open-replicator`和`mysql-binlog-connector-java`,它们提供了更高级的API,可以方便地在Java应用中集成binlog解析和处理。这些工具可以帮助你构建更复杂的数据分析系统,例如实时监控...

    基于java开发的、高性能的、基于解析mysql row base binlog技术实现.zip

    开发人员可以利用Java的MySQL连接器(如JDBC)和其他相关库,如`mysql-binlog-connector-java`,来读取并解析binlog事件。 4. **高性能实现**: 高性能的实现通常涉及以下几个方面: - 并行处理:通过多线程或者...

    mysql 逆向解析mysqlbinlog成sql工具,可以解析5.7json字段,批量执行

    先私信后购买,解析binlog利器,回滚恢复误删除数据

    canal--mysql数据库binlog的增量订阅&消费组件

    名称:canal [kə'næl] 译意: 水道/管道/沟渠 语言: 纯java开发 定位: 基于数据库增量日志解析,提供增量数据订阅&消费,目前主要支持了mysql ...关键词: mysql binlog parser / real-time / queue&topic;

    binlog数据库自定义表同步附件

    首先,`mysql-binlog-connector-java`是MySQL官方提供的一款Java库,它能够实时订阅并解析MySQL服务器的binlog流。这个库使得开发者可以轻松地实现基于binlog的增量数据同步,尤其是在分布式系统或数据复制场景下,...

    Binlog2Hive:MySQL增量数据实时同步到HDFSHive

    项目背景RDS的数据实时同步到HDFS下,并映射到Hive原理通过解析RDS的binlog将RDS的增量数据同步到HDFS下,并映射加载到Hive外部分区表由于RDS表中的第二个字段都为datetime字段,所以刚才以该字段作为Hive的分区字段...

    同步MySQL binlog 将分库分表合并到另外一个库表中-py_sync_binlog.zip

    解析binlog可以使用开源库如`pymysqlreplication`或`mysql-binlog-connector-python`。 接下来,项目需要处理分库分表的情况。在多库多表环境中,数据可能按照某种规则分散存储,例如基于哈希或范围分区。同步时,...

    mysql-parser:一个mysql binlog解析器,从mysql-tracker中获取binlog数据,用protobuf解析binlog到entry

    源代码通常会包含解析binlog的逻辑,可能包括读取binlog事件、识别事件类型、解码事件内容等步骤。此外,可能还会有一个示例或者API指南来展示如何使用这个解析器来处理binlog数据。 对于开发者来说,了解并使用...

    org.apache.servicemix.bundles.spring-jdbc-3.2.8.RELEASE_2.zip

    4. **mysql-binlog-connector-java**:探讨这个开源库的功能,如连接到 MySQL 服务器,解析二进制日志事件,并在 Java 应用程序中使用这些事件,以及在实际场景中如何应用,比如在分布式系统中进行数据一致性保证。...

    java实现两个mysql同步主库的数据

    3. **监听binlog**:Java中有一些库可以帮助我们监听binlog的变化,例如`mysql-binlog-connector-java`。这个库能让你订阅binlog事件,并在事件发生时触发相应的处理函数。 4. **解析binlog事件**:binlog事件包含...

    mycacher:使用MySQL Binlog自动刷新Redis缓存

    mycacher的实现原理主要依赖于两个关键库:一个是用于解析MySQL Binlog的开源库,如`mysql-binlog-connector-java`或`go-mysql-elasticsearch`;另一个是用于与Redis交互的库,如`redis-cli`或`redis-py`。这些库...

    binlog-analyser:基于Netty实现的Mysql binlog解析工具

    2.2,需要支持对MySQL不同操作进行解析和处理;操作主要分为:建立连接操作,身份认证操作,内置事件操作。 2.3,我们主要是对MySQL内置事件进行提取一些主要信息:MDL,DDL,DCL操作。 注意1:MySQL使用小端模式1...

    Mysql数据库监听binlog的开启步骤

    - 引入必要的依赖库,如 `mysql-binlog-connector-java`,可以通过Maven或Gradle添加如下依赖: ```xml <groupId>com.github.shyiko</groupId> <artifactId>mysql-binlog-connector-java <version>0.17.0 ...

Global site tag (gtag.js) - Google Analytics